Abstract
Research on postpartum onset ob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) has focuse d exclusively on females. However, the authors present four cases of males with OCD onset that coincide with a spouse's pregnancy or delivery. The rap id onset and content of obsessions and compulsions are remarkably similar t o those reported in previous studies of postpartum OCD in females. Each pat ient also responded to cognitive-behavioral therapy using exposure procedur es. The implications of these cases for etiological models of postpartum OC D and future research directions are discussed.
